Aqara FP2 Presence Sensor Review
After testing the Aqara FP2 presence sensor extensively, I share my findings on its performance and usability. The FP2 is a Matter-compatible advanced presence sensor designed for smart homes, offering features like tracking up to five people simultaneously and creating multiple zones for automations.
Key Features
The Aqara FP2 comes with the following key features:
- Tracks up to five people simultaneously
- Creates multiple zones for advanced automation
- Matter-compatible and integrates seamlessly with Apple Home app
Setup and Performance
Setting up the FP2 was straightforward, and I had it functional within minutes. The sensor worked exceptionally well in tracking my movements across various zones that I had created using the Aqara and Apple Home apps.
The FP2 is designed to detect both motion and presence, ensuring accurate triggering of automation events. I tested this by placing the device in different locations around my home, and it consistently performed as expected.
Automation Scenarios
To demonstrate the capabilities of the FP2, I created several automations:
- Turning on/off lights based on presence detection
- Adjusting thermostat temperature depending on who enters a room
- Playing music automatically when someone is detected in the living room
Pros and Cons
The Aqara FP2 offers several advantages:
- Excellent performance in tracking presence
- Easy setup and integration with Matter and Apple Home apps
- Affordable pricing compared to competitors (currently 30% off for Prime Day!)
The main drawbacks are:
- Requires a separate hub or bridge for some features
- Lack of customizable alerts or notifications
Verdict
The Aqara FP2 presence sensor lives up to its reputation as an advanced and reliable solution for smart home automation. Its performance, ease of use, and affordable price point make it a strong contender in the market.
